Unique Issues for Student Athletes
Numerous issues are unique to student athletes such as inappropriate behavior by coaches, eligibility disputes; hardship and scholarship issues; transfer disputes; NCAA administrative appeals; injuries from concussions to other sports-related litigation.
It is crucial to take necessary precautions before discussing any concerns with administrators since these concerns can impact academics, eligibility to play, scholarships, and professional sports opportunities.
